Many blocked drainages are caused by food debris, fat, soap, and also oil bits. They block the sink and make it hard for water to drop the drain promptly. While it is tempting to put a call through to the plumbing technicians, there are a couple of DIY hacks you might attempt first prior to making that phone call.

1. Baking Soda as well as Vinegar


Rather than making use of any type of form of chemicals or bleach, this method is much safer and not harmful to you or your sink. Sodium bicarbonate and also vinegar are everyday house things used for several various other things, and also they can do the technique to your kitchen sink.
Firstly, get rid of any kind of water that is left in the sink with a mug.
Then pour a good quantity of cooking soft drink down the tubes.
Pour in one cup of vinegar.
Seal the drain opening and also permit it to choose some mins.
Pour hot water down the tubes to dissolve other persistent residue and also bits.
Following this simple approach might work, as well as you can have your kitchen area sink back. Repeat the process as high as you regard necessary to clear the sink of this debris totally.

2. Try a Plunger


If the issue is not from the waste disposal unit, you can try making use of a plunger. Plungers are standard residence devices for this occasion, as well as they can be available in useful if you utilize them correctly. A flat-bottomed bettor is most appropriate for this, however you can make do with what you have is a commode bettor.
Follow the following straightforward actions to make use of the plunger effectively:
Secure the drain with a cloth as well as fill up the sink with some hot water
Place the plunger in position over the drain and also begin diving
Check to see if the water runs openly after a couple of plunges
Repeat the process till the drain is totally free

5. Usage Boiling Water


When confronted with a clogged sink, the first thing you must try is to pour boiling thin down the drain. That is about one of the most uncomplicated treatment to clogged up sinks and also drains. Boiling water helps counteract the fragments as well as debris causing the clog, especially if it's grease, oil, or soap fragments, and oftentimes, it can flush it all down, and also your sink will certainly be back to normal.
Since warm water might thaw the lines and also create even more damage, do not attempt this method if you have plastic pipes (PVC). You might want to stick to utilizing a bettor to get debris out if you use plastic pipes.
Utilizing this technique, turn on the tap to see exactly how water moves after putting warm water down the tubes. Try the procedure once more if the obstruction continues. However, the obstruction could be a lot more relentless in many cases as well as call for greater than just boiling water.

Prevention


Prevention is an excellent way to avoid having to unclog your sink. In an interview with The New York Times, Randy Pederson, the plumbing manager of Fox Service Company says, "Don't confuse the garbage disposal with the garbage can. It's really just for extra bits that come off of plates. If you're going to peel a pile of potatoes or cut up vegetables, put scraps in the trash." Then, of course, you'll want to avoid those other drain cloggers that we mention, including the coffee grounds, eggshells, grease, etc.

Use a wet/dry vacuum


According to Home Depot, you could clear out a sink drain with a wet-dry vacuum if you're dealing with a clog. First, they advise that you look at the instructions provided and ensure that you place the vacuum on the wet use mode before trying this method.
As far as equipment goes, the ??Vacmaster Professional Professional Wet/Dry Vac is an excellent choice for this method; however, be sure to remove the paper filter prior to attempting to dislodge any debris from your sink. Clean the p-trap


A p-trap full of gunk is one sure way to have either a slow drain or one that is entirely clogged. To that end, one of the things that Bob Vila suggests doing before calling a professional to come and take a look is to clean out the p-trap. This is the pipe under the sink that looks like an "elbow." First, add a bucket to ensure that water does not get everywhere during the process before you get started. Then you will unscrew the pivot nut, take out the stopper, clean out the pipe using a hand snake, and clean the stopper before you reassemble everything.
